On the NOVA processing scale, Delights, panko herb crusted chicken with a multigrain medley is classified as Group 4 (Ultra-processed). NOVA measures industrial processing intensity rather than ingredient-level safety, so it complements the SAFFA and CSPI ratings: a product can be clean on additive flags but heavily processed, or lightly processed but carry individually flagged ingredients. Combining both lenses gives a fuller picture than either alone. The Nutri-Score grade of B reflects nutritional balance — calories, saturated fat, sugar, sodium versus fiber, protein, and produce content — which again is a distinct dimension from additive safety and worth weighing alongside the scores above.

Full Ingredient List

Breaded white meat chicken patty: (white meat chicken, batter [water, yellow corn flour, corn starch, dextrose, salt, spices, sugar, autolyzed yeast extract, modified corn starch, garlic powder, guar gum, leavening {sodium acid pyrophosphate, sodium bicarbonate, monocalcium phosphate}], water, panko bread crumbs [bleached wheat flour, salt, dextrose, yeast, spice, extractives of paprika], isolated soy protein, modified potato starch, modified corn starch, salt, parsley, flavoring). sauce: (water, onions, chicken flavor [chicken broth, salt, chicken fat], garlic, canola oil, lemon juice [water, lemon juice concentrate, lemon oil], chardonnay wine, modified corn starch, wheat flour, dijon mustard [water, vinegar, mustard seed, salt, white wine, fruit pectin, citric acid, tartaric acid, sugar, spice], salt, butter [cream, salt], olive oil, spice, sugar). cooked multigrains: (water, brown rice, red rice, red quinoa, barley). vegetables: (edamame, roasted red bell pepper, caramelized onions [onions, onion flavoring, gum arabic, flavorings, rice concentrate]).
